Nutanix CCM: SWEET32 "SSL Medium Strength Cipher Suites Supported" reported

      This is a clone of issue OCPBUGS-34689. The following is the description of the original issue:

      Description of problem:

         Customer is running Openshift on AHV and their Tenable Security Scan reported the following vulnerability on the Nutanix Cloud Controller Manager Deployment. 
      https://www.tenable.com/plugins/nessus/42873 on port 10258 SSL Medium Strength Cipher Suites Supported (SWEET32)
      The Nutanix Cloud Controller Manager deployment runs two pods and exposes port 10258 to the outside world.

      Medium Strength Ciphers (> 64-bit and < 112-bit key, or 3DES)
      
          Name                          Code             KEX           Auth     Encryption             MAC
          ----------------------        ----------       ---           ----     ---------------------  ---
          ECDHE-RSA-DES-CBC3-SHA        0xC0, 0x12       ECDH          RSA      3DES-CBC(168)          SHA1
          DES-CBC3-SHA                  0x00, 0x0A       RSA           RSA      3DES-CBC(168)          SHA1
      
      The fields above are :
      
        {Tenable ciphername}
        {Cipher ID code}
        Kex={key exchange}
        Auth={authentication}
        Encrypt={symmetric encryption method}
        MAC={message authentication code}
        {export flag}

      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):

          

      How reproducible:

      The nutanix CCM manager pod running in the OCP cluster does not set the option "--tls-cipher-suites".

      Steps to Reproduce:

      Create an OCP Nutanix cluster.

      Actual results:

      Run the below cli returns nothing.
      $ oc describe pod -n openshift-cloud-controller-manager nutanix-cloud-controller-manager-... | grep "\--tls-cipher-suites"

      Expected results:

         Expect the nutanix CCM manager deployment set the proper option "--tls-cipher-suites".
